Reconsider going on strike, Najib pleads with contract doctors

Najib Razak says although he sympathises with the contract doctors’ plight, this is not the time to organise a strike given that the country is grappling with the Covid-19 pandemic. – The Malaysian Insight file pic, July 24, 2021.

RECONSIDER going ahead with the hartal as Malaysia’s healthcare services are at a critical level, former prime minister Najib Razak pleaded with contract doctors today. The Pekan MP said although he sympathises with their plight, this is not the time to organise a strike given that the country is grappling with the Covid-19 pandemic.
